Card, valentine card
Handfinished Valentine's card of silver and white lace paper embossed with flower design surrounding a central oval panel. Applied to the panel a small sprig of white fabric flowers with fabric covered stems. Also decorated with an applied wreath of white and silver embossed paper leaves, one white and one silver doves, and two paper scraps printed with love mottos.
